Newsmaker is the Guardian's new resource for primary and secondary schools.

Newsmaker is the Guardian’s computer application for all school subjects and ages. Newsmaker’s unique software turns your classroom of students into a newsroom of Editors, Journalists and Picture researchers exploring world topics while developing important curriculum skills.

In its ability to create this highly contextual and collaborative learning environment, Newsmaker goes way beyond other products that simply teach students how to make newspapers. Newsmaker is about learning through newspapers.
